Arsenal have been linked with lots of players at the World Cup, but today they are being reported as favourites to sign a Germany squad player that hasn’t even figured in the first team yet!

Serdar Tasci is an accomplished centre-back, which is obviously the position that is highest in Arsene Wenger’s agenda at the monent. The 23 year-old currently plays for Stuttgart in the Bundesliga, and has been a regular for the last two seasons. He has also played in 12 full internationals although he isn’t first choice in this competition.

So how many Arsenal fans can remember how good the Gunners were with Alexsandr Hleb and Matthew Flamini were in the team. Flamini couldn’t be persuaded to sign a new contract as he had been ignored for the previous three years, and Hleb went off in a sulk because the ‘weather wasn’t good enough in London’!

Hleb moved away from London and agreed personal terms with Barca before the two clubs had even discussed a transfer fee, even though Wenger dug his heels in and said that he was definitely not for sale (does all this sound familiar?), so Wenger finally gave in and took £13m off Barcelona.

The ex-Arsenal midfielder Aleksandr Hleb, who famously forced Arsene Wenger to sell him to Barcelona, is advising Cesc Fabregas (and Gael Clichy) not to make the same mistake that he made.

Hleb never really broke into the Barca first team, and was loaned out to his old club Stuttgart last season, but he couldn’t make it there either and now he is desperately looking for another club to play first team football.

Hleb revealed that he still talks with his old mates from the Emirates: “I stay in touch with Cesc a lot and it’s hard for me to judge what he should do.” he said.

The ex-Arsenal midfielder Aleksander Hleb has had a very unhappy time since he left the Emirates. He was desperate to join Barcelona 18 months ago and basically forced Arsene Wenger to make a deal with the Spanish giants.

But he couldn’t play his way into the team that eventually won the Champions League, making just eight starts, and Pep Guardiola decided to let him move back to his original club, Stuttgart, on loan last summer.

But now even that move has turned sour, and the Stuttgart manager Christian Gross has complained about Hleb’s contribution to the team when he is on the pitch.
